Ejector Pump Installation in Framingham, MA

Ejector pump installation services are designed to help homeowners manage wastewater and sewage that originate below the main sewer line or at a lower elevation within a property. These systems are commonly used in basement bathrooms, laundry rooms, or additions where gravity drainage is insufficient. Proper installation ensures that wastewater is efficiently pumped away from the property to the sewer or septic system, preventing backups, odors, and potential water damage. Projects typically involve assessing the property's plumbing layout, selecting the appropriate ejector pump, and ensuring the system is correctly connected and sealed for reliable operation.

Ejector Pump Installation Questions

What is an ejector pump used for? An ejector pump helps remove wastewater from basement bathrooms or laundry rooms when gravity drainage isn't possible.

Where are ejector pumps typically installed? They are usually installed in basement or lower-level plumbing systems to handle sewage and wastewater.

What signs indicate the need for an ejector pump installation? Slow drainage, frequent backups, or sewage odors can suggest the need for an ejector pump system.

How does the installation process work? The process involves placing the pump in a basin, connecting it to the plumbing, and ensuring proper venting and electrical connections.
